Kuhn Farm Machinery has appointed Thomas Sherriff & Company Ltd as a main dealer for its complete equipment range, effective from 1 September 2010.
Operating from six outlets across Lothian, Borders and north Northumberland, Thomas Sherriff already has the John Deere franchise for its farming and groundcare businesses, so the new agreement with Kuhn is complementary and represents a significant strengthening of its business.
Kuhn’s range now includes ploughs, balers, wrappers, sprayers, hedgecutters and drills in addition to their longer established products like grass machinery, power harrows and fertiliser spreaders. Thomas Sherriff & Company Ltd, which has its headquarters in Dunbar, East Lothian, also has outlets at Haddington, Coldstream, Stow by Galashiels, Berwick on Tweed and Alnwick.
